BBNaija: Ozo, Nengi open up on how they feel about each other
Reality TV stars, Ozo and Nengi have revealed how they feel about each other after developing a relationship inside the BBNaija house.
Ozo, who was evicted on Sunday night, told Ebuka Uchendu that he found Nengi to be someone he could sacrifice for.
He said, “feel like people thought I wasn’t dumb because I was in a situation where Nengi was not committed.
“I know this is not a love show but I came here and found someone I was willing to sacrifice for.”
However, all his effort to have a serious relationship with Nengi proved abortive as she kept him on a platonic level.
Giving a reason for turning Ozo down, Nengi said that she prefers starting off as friends before getting serious.
“It will take time for me to date anyone because I need to be friends first and be sure he can deal with the excesses, she said.
“I like him a lot, cried in the diary room several times because of him but I need to be outside the house before I make any decision.
“Most of my exes were my longtime friends before we started dating because I know the kind of person I am.
“When I fall in love it is really deep, she said.
She, however, admitted that she’s aware of the feelings he has for her.
In a discussion with Neo shortly after Ozo was evicted from the house, she said: “You have to be an amazing person and I have to know you’re real and Ozo is that kind of person and hard to find.
“Ozo is too good for this world, who would not want to be with him.
“I’m so angry we fought so much throughout the week. Ozo likes me so much and does not want to see me angry.”
